Chocolate smoothie with Protein Power
Perfect for breakfast or a snack
A creamy smoothie with a natural chocolate note - easy to adapt to taste and season.
Ingredients (1 serving):
- 1 banana
- 2 dl plant milk (oat, almond or similar)
- 1 tbsp Protein Power
- 1 handful frozen berries or ice
Instructions:
Blend all ingredients until smooth. Adjust the consistency with more plant milk if needed.

Energy balls with Protein Power (no bake)
Convenient snack to prepare in advance
Energy balls without an oven - easy to make and easy to take with you.
Ingredients:
- 10 soft pitted dates
- 1 dl nuts or seeds
- 1 tbsp Protein Power
- 1 tbsp cocoa (optional)
- approx. 1–2 tsp water or plant milk if needed
Instructions:
Blend all ingredients into a smooth mixture. If the mixture feels dry, add a little liquid. Roll into balls and store in the refrigerator.
